2005 NOBEL PRIZE MEDICINE

The Nobel Prize in Physiology or Medicine of 2005 was awarded to Barry J. Marshall and J. Robin Warren for their discovery of bacterium Helicobacter pylori and its role in the development of Gastritis and Peptic Ulcer Disease in humans. … Continue reading
